BD Dapto 350mg Injection contains an active component of Daptomycin. This is an antibiotic used to treat certain bacterial infections. It belongs to a class of antibiotics known as lipopeptides. It is particularly effective against gram-positive bacteria, including drug-resistant strains such as Methicillin-resistant Staphylococcus aureus (MRSA) and Vancomycin-resistant Enterococcus (VRE). This makes it a valuable option for treating infections caused by these challenging bacteria. This medication is approved for treating Complicated skin and skin structure infections (cSSSI) caused by susceptible gram-positive bacteria. This can include cellulitis (skin infection), abscesses, and surgical site infections. BD Dapto 350mg Injection can be an alternative for patients allergic to penicillin or beta-lactam antibiotics, as it belongs to a different class of antibiotics. Sometimes, the treatment may be shorter than other antibiotic regimens, leading to shorter hospital stays and reduced healthcare costs. Patients with known hypersensitivity or allergy to this medication or any of its components should not use the medication. This medication has been associated with muscle pain, weakness, and rare muscle damage (rhabdomyolysis). Individuals with a history of muscle disorders or myopathy should exercise caution when using this medication, and the medication should be discontinued immediately if any muscle-related symptoms develop. BD Dapto 350mg Injection is primarily eliminated from the body through the kidneys. In patients with impaired kidney function, dosage adjustments may be necessary to prevent drug accumulation and potential toxicity. Its safety and efficacy in pediatric patients have not been well-established, and it is generally not recommended for use in children below a certain age.

Benefits
BD Dapto 350mg Injection's mechanism of action involves disrupting the bacterial cell membrane. It binds to the bacterial cell surface, leading to rapid depolarization of the cell membrane, resulting in the leakage of cellular contents and ultimately causing bacterial cell death. By targeting the cell membrane, this medication is effective against many gram-positive bacteria, including MRSA and VRE, and is less likely to promote rapid resistance development.
Side Effects
BD Dapto 350mg Injection causes some side effects like all medications, although not everyone will experience them.
Most Common Side Effects
• Nausea
• Headache
• Diarrhea
• Vomiting
Common Side Effects
• Muscle pain or weakness
• Signs of an allergic reaction (rash, itching, swelling, severe dizziness, difficulty breathing)
• Eosinophilic pneumonia symptoms (cough, fever, difficulty breathing)
How To Use
BD Dapto 350mg Injection is administered intravenously (IV) by a healthcare professional. The lyophilized powder is reconstituted with sterile water to prepare the solution for IV infusion. The recommended dosage and infusion rate vary based on the type and severity of the infection, as well as the patient's weight and kidney function. This medication is usually given once daily.
